Listings in Smart Materials and E-Commerce

Showing 10 of 562 results
Soane Energy
Greater Boston Area, East Coast, New England
Is this your listing?
Advance Engineering
Greater Detroit Area, Great Lakes, Midwestern US
Is this your listing?
1 2 3 4 5